Collaborating over videoconference makes you both less creative

Idea to Value

Researchers have found that Zoom, Teams and other videoconference tools can stifle creativity. According to a new research study just published in Nature , collaborating with someone using screens instead of sitting face to face resulted in both participants being less creative. This was from a field and laboratory study looking at the creative performance of more than 600 people in a lab, and 1,490 engineers a company across offices in Europe, the Middle East and South Asia.

What is a Mind Map Used for in Continuous Improvement?

Kainexus

If you look at any of the most popular business process improvement methodologies, you'll find that data visualization is a common theme. Kanban , for example, is focused on visualizing workflow. Fishbone diagrams are often used to uncover cause and effect, and histograms are used by Six Sigma practitioners and others. We want to introduce you to one more tool that can play an important role in the quest for continuous improvement, mind mapping.

THE PERFECT ANSWER

Michael Michalko

“What steps would you take,” a question in a college exam read, “in determining the height of a building, using an aneroid barometer?”. One student replied, “I would lower the barometer on a string and measure the string.” The student failed immediately. The student appealed on the grounds that his answer was indisputably correct, and the university appointed an independent arbiter to decide the case.
